London Steam-Ship Owners' Mutual Insurance Association Ltd v Trico Maritime (Pvt) Ltd and Others [2024] EWHC 884 (Comm) - King's Bench Division, Commercial Court, Mr Justice Bright - 23 April 2024
Claim against P&I Club - Anti-suit injunction - Declaratory relief
The container ship
X-Press Pearl sank off Sri Lanka on 2 June 2021. The vessel was insured against liability by the claimant P&I Club. The Club Rules contained
the usual provisions applicable to the insurance: English law was applicable; any claim had to be referred to arbitration
in London; the Club itself had the right to exercise subrogation rights in any fora to pursue or enforce its rights; and the
insurance was written on a "pay to be paid" basis.
